Easy hiking trails in Tarragona offer diverse landscapes, from Mediterranean coastal paths to rugged inland mountains and the unique Ebro Delta. The region features red rocky formations, dense forests, and limestone cliffs in its mountain ranges, alongside extensive wetlands. Historical sites, charming villages, and agricultural areas like vineyards also characterize the terrain. This variety provides numerous options for outdoor activities.

Best easy hiking trails in Tarragona

  • The most popular easy hiking route is GR 92: Platja del Torn and Punta de la Rojala Loop, a 4.1 miles (6.6 km) trail that takes 1 hour 53 minutes to complete. This coastal path offers views of the Mediterranean Sea and passes by beaches.
  • Another top favourite among local hikers is Farena and the Toll de l'Olla, an easy 3.0 miles (4.8 km) path. This route leads to natural pools and a waterfall, providing a refreshing inland experience.
  • Local hikers also love the Riumar Family Itinerary, a 4.4 miles (7.1 km) trail leading through the Ebro Delta, often completed in about 1 hour 48 minutes.

The Zigurat Viewpoint is the highest observation point in the Ebro Delta, located in Riumar, at the mouth of the Ebro River. From this viewpoint, you can enjoy privileged views of Buda Island, the El Garxal lagoon, and the mountains of the Els Ports Natural Park. This viewpoint is known for its wooden platform and strategic location, offering a unique perspective of the Ebro Delta. The route to the viewpoint is easy and recommended for families, as it presents no major technical difficulties.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many easy hiking trails are available in Tarragona?

Tarragona offers a wide selection of easy hiking trails, with over 1,000 routes suitable for various preferences. These trails span diverse landscapes, from coastal paths to inland mountains and the unique Ebro Delta.

What kind of landscapes can I expect on easy hikes in Tarragona?

Easy hikes in Tarragona feature a rich variety of landscapes. You can explore stunning Mediterranean coastal paths, discover the red rocky formations and dense forests of the Muntanyes de Prades, or experience the unique wetlands and rice fields of the Ebro Delta. Many routes also pass through historical sites, charming villages, and agricultural areas like vineyards.

Are there easy trails that feature waterfalls or natural pools?

Yes, Tarragona has easy trails that lead to beautiful natural water features. For example, the route Farena and the Toll de l'Olla takes you to refreshing natural pools and a waterfall in the Muntanyes de Prades, a perfect spot for a scenic break.

Can I find easy coastal walks with sea views in Tarragona?

Absolutely. Tarragona's coastline offers numerous easy walks with spectacular sea views. The GR 92: Platja del Torn and Punta de la Rojala Loop is a popular coastal path that winds along beautiful beaches. Another option is the Paseo Maritim de Llevant and Platja del Regueral — round trip from Cambrils, offering pleasant seaside strolls.

Are there easy routes that explore historical sites in Tarragona?

Yes, many easy trails in Tarragona incorporate historical elements. The Tarragona Roman Route allows you to explore ancient amphitheatres and forums. You can also find routes that pass by medieval castles, such as the Castillo de Miravet - Circular by the Ebro river & Meandro del Tamarigar, offering a glimpse into the region's rich past.

Are there easy trails suitable for families with children?

Yes, Tarragona has several easy trails perfect for families. The Riumar Family Itinerary in the Ebro Delta is a great choice, offering an accessible and educational experience through its unique environment. The Els Ports Natural Park also provides family-friendly options with diverse flora and fauna.

Can I find easy circular walks in Tarragona?

Tarragona offers a good selection of easy circular walks. Besides the coastal GR 92: Platja del Torn and Punta de la Rojala Loop, you can enjoy the Coast and views of Salou — circular for seaside vistas, or the La Muga Castle Loop for a mix of nature and history.

What is the best time of year for easy hiking in Tarragona?

Tarragona's Mediterranean climate makes it suitable for easy hiking year-round.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ures and vibrant landscapes, ideal for exploring coastal paths or inland forests. Even in winter, many trails remain enjoyable, especially along the coast. Summers can be warm, so early morning or late afternoon hikes are recommended during this season.

What do other hikers enjoy most about easy hiking in Tarragona?

The komoot community highly rates easy hiking in Tarragona, with an average score of 4.5 stars from over 7,000 reviews. Hikers often praise the region's diverse scenery, from the stunning coastal views and hidden coves to the tranquil beauty of the Ebro Delta and the unique geological formations of the mountain ranges. The well-maintained paths and opportunities to discover historical sites are also frequently highlighted.

Are there any interesting natural attractions or landmarks to see along easy trails?

Yes, Tarragona's easy trails often lead to fascinating natural attractions and landmarks. You can discover unique geological formations like the red rocky landscapes of the Muntanyes de Prades, or explore the significant wetlands of the Ebro Delta, a paradise for birdwatchers. Some trails also pass by ancient defense towers along the coast or lead to natural caves like the Cave of the Cranes or Els Avencs de la Febró.

Are there easy trails that are dog-friendly in Tarragona?

Many easy trails in Tarragona are suitable for dogs, especially those in natural parks and rural areas. It's always a good idea to check local regulations for specific parks or protected areas regarding leash requirements. Coastal paths and forest trails generally offer good options for walking with your dog, allowing them to enjoy the diverse scents and landscapes.

Can I find easy trails that are accessible by public transport?

Yes, some easy trails in Tarragona are accessible via public transport, particularly those closer to towns and cities along the coast or within well-connected areas. For example, routes starting from towns like Salou, Cambrils, or Tarragona city itself often have good public transport links. For more remote trails, a car might be necessary, but checking local bus or train schedules can reveal accessible options.
